    Israel escalates military operations against Hezbollah in southern Lebanon

    Israel has intensified its military operations in southern Lebanon, conducting airstrikes on 25 Hezbollah sites and resulting in six fatalities. This escalation follows Hezbollah's attack on an Israeli Iron Dome battery, heightening tensions between the two parties. The ongoing conflict poses significant risks to civilian populations and may lead to broader military confrontations in the region.

    Israeli forces intercept Global Sumud Flotilla carrying aid to Gaza

    Israeli forces boarded and fired upon the Global Sumud Flotilla in international waters, seizing 39 out of 51 boats. This aggressive action is a continuation of the Israeli naval blockade on Gaza, which has faced repeated challenges from activists attempting to deliver humanitarian aid. The incident raises concerns about the safety of future humanitarian missions and may prompt increased international scrutiny and diplomatic responses.
